October 22, 2017How Much Should Your Touring Bicycle Weigh?How much should your touring bicycle weigh? Well, it’s hard to say exactly. The vast majority of touring bicycles weigh 26 – 33 lbs (12 – 15 kg) when they are equipped with only fenders, front and rear racks, and water bottle cages.
